Juanita Vea Campollo's Obituary
Juanita Aning Vea Campollo, 80, of Honolulu, passed away in Honolulu, Hawaii on Monday, October 9, 2023. She was born in Bacarra, Ilocos Norte, Philippines. Her mother, Dora, was a midwife and gave birth to Aning, twin sister Ansing, brothers Pedro, Domingo, Romulo, David and Eddie all by herself without any assistance from anyone.
Aning married Buenaventura Turang Campollo and moved to Hawaii in 1966. They have 3 children together - Lorena, Johnny and Junior. She petitioned for her mother followed by Domingo, Romulo, David, Eddie and adopted her brother Pedro’s daughters, Rufina and Evelyn. Through the years they have helped countless friends and families in the Philippines. For many, they were the bridge to the United States with hopes of a brighter future.
Aning retired in 2005 after 35 years of service at the Royal Hawaiian and Sheraton Waikiki.
